i use insulation tape on emI just eyeball centre height to a centre in the tailstock, then face off a bar, then lift the tool by half the height of the pip. Rinse repeat, super accurate with one or two iterations. I have a multifix qctp so once a tool is set, I just lock the height adjuster and leave it that way.
Andy, you'll need to shim each tool regardless if the shank matches or not, but shims are cheap, just keep the right shims attached to the tool with some elastic bands between uses if your going to be taking them in and out.
